function is_spam(post_id, info){
    var confirm = jQuery('<div id="dialog-confirm" title="Na pewno usunąć tego posta?">'+ info + '</div>');
    var thread = jQuery('<div id="dialog-confirm" title="Post jest pierwszy w wątku">Cały wątek zostanie usunięty. Czy chcesz kontynuować?</div>');
    var parent = jQuery('<div id="dialog-confirm" title="Post posiada odpowiedzi">Zaznaczone na szaro posty zostaną podpięte pod zaznaczony na niebiesko. Czy chcesz kontynuować?</div>');


     $( "#dialog:ui-dialog" ).dialog( "destroy" );

     var force_params = {
        resizable: false,
        height: 160,
        width: 500,
        modal: false,
        autoOpen: false,
        buttons: {
				"Tak": function() {
                    var loading = $("<div id=\"loading\"><div></div></div>");
                    $(this).parent().append(loading);
                    jQuery.post("moderate.php", {id: post_id, force: 'true'}, function(data){
                        if(data=="OK"){
                            location.reload();
                            return;
                        }
                    });


				},
				"Nie": function() {
                    $(".to_replace_parent").removeClass("to_replace_parent");
                    $(".new_parent").removeClass("new_parent");
					$( this ).dialog( "close" );
				}
			}

    }

    thread.dialog(force_params);
    parent.dialog(force_params);


	confirm.dialog({
			resizable: false,
			height:160,
            width: 500,
			modal: true,
			buttons: {
				"Usuń": function() {
                    var loading = $("<div id=\"loading\"><div></div></div>");
                    $(this).parent().append(loading);
                    jQuery.post("moderate.php", {id: post_id}, function(data){
                        if(data=="OK"){
                            location.reload();
                            return;
                        }

                        if(data=="THREAD"){
                            confirm.dialog("close");
                            thread.dialog("open");
                            return;
                        }
                        var res = data.split('::');
                        if(res[0] == "error"){
                            loading.remove();
                            confirm.append($("<div class=\"error\">" + res[1] + "</div>"));
                            return;
                        }
                        var children = res[1].split(',');
                        for(var i in children)
                        {
                            if(children[i].length > 0){
                                $("#post_" + children[i]).addClass("to_replace_parent");
                            }
                        }
                        $("#post_" + res[0]).addClass("new_parent");

                        confirm.dialog( "close" );
                        parent.dialog("open");
                    });
                        
                        

                    
				},
				"Anuluj": function() {
					$( this ).dialog( "close" );
				}
			}
		});

    
    
}
